The Minoritenkirche, a Gothic masterpiece in the heart of Vienna, offers a breathtaking setting for unforgettable classical music concerts. Its stunning architecture and exceptional acoustics elevate every performance. Renowned musicians bring works by Mozart, Beethoven, and Vivaldi to life, with the church’s acoustics enhancing each note.
From Vivaldi's Four Seasons to festive Easter, Advent, Christmas concerts, and New Year's performances, the diverse programs offer fresh, captivating experiences all season long.
Constantly updated, these programs create a dynamic cultural experience that attracts both local and international audiences.
Whether you're a classical music lover or seeking an authentic cultural experience, the concerts at the Minoritenkirche are an unmissable event.
